Harman Kardon has revamped its entire amplifier range, beginning with the budget PM635i which has been superceded by this HK6100. However, I think the term 'restyled' might be more appropriate here, since the HK6100 betrays little technical advance on the PM635i, while the aesthetic changes include a...

The PM635i clearly takes over from the older PM635, though there are few visible differences between the two. Harman has sought to improve the '635 with binding posts rather than the tatty spring clip terminals fitted to the original model, though these do not include 4mm sockets. The styling of the...

THE American based company Harman Kardon currently makes several integrated amplifiers of which the PM655 is the second from top in price and power output. It is manufactured at a plant in Japan. A nominal 60 Watts per channel into 8 Ohms unit, it has several features which indicate that it has been...
